Plan Commission approves Martin's Commercial Addition site plan with stormwater and lighting conditions

Town of St. John Plan Commission · April 15, 2026

Summary

The Plan Commission unanimously approved the Martin's Commercial Addition site plan contingent on payment of a $615 stormwater fee and receipt of an updated photometric plan showing no off-site light shedding; staff said engineering had returned a satisfactory response after a same-day re-submittal.

The Town of St. John Plan Commission on April 15 approved the site plan for Martin's Commercial Addition (lots 2, 3 and 4), but attached two conditions: payment of a $615 stormwater (SWPPP) fee and submission of an updated photometric plan demonstrating no light shedding off the property.

Staff and the petitioner reported a re-submittal earlier that afternoon and said engineering had responded with comments that were characterized as typical and capable of being addressed post-approval. Commissioners noted the site is already served by town stormwater, sewer and water infrastructure and described the parcel as having been vacant for roughly 15 years.

John Gill moved to approve the site plan with the two conditions; the motion was seconded and carried on a 5-0 voice vote. The motion text specified the $615 SWPPP fee and the photometric plan requirement; commissioners requested the conditions be included in the motion record. No members of the public spoke during the public-comment period.

Next steps noted in the meeting record are the applicant's submission of the photometric update and confirmation of SWPPP fee payment; staff indicated the remaining engineering items were minor.
